Visualize it like baking cookies; just as dough turns into a cookie with heat, THCA becomes THC when cannabis receives heated up.

The journey from THCa to THC consists of decarboxylation, a chemical response that removes a carboxyl group and releases carbon dioxide. This method commonly occurs when cannabis is subjected to warmth, which include smoking or cooking. It’s a significant step for all those trying to get the psychoactive effects of THC.
